Blue Marlins give a remarkable fight when hooked and are sought by sport fishers the world over. They are known to live up to 27 years, reach 14 feet (4.3m) in length and weigh up to 1985 pounds (900kg). Females are significantly larger than males, which makes the average size range of 11 feet (3.4m) and 200 pounds (91kg) to 400 pounds (181kg).
